#297a3c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#297a3c is composed of 16.1% red, 47.8% green and 23.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 50.8% yellow and 52.2% black. It has a hue angle of 134.1 degrees, a saturation of 49.7% and a lightness of 32%. #297a3c color hex could be obtained by blending #52f478 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

● #297a3c color description : Dark moderate lime green.
#297a3c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#297a3c has RGB values of R:41, G:122, B:60 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0, Y:0.51, K:0.52. Its decimal value is 2718268.

Shades and Tints of #297a3c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020502 is the darkest color, while #f5fcf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#297a3c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4f5450 is the less saturated color, while #03a028 is the most saturated one.
